Idea 01

White Tulip Glass Column

Best for

housewarming thank you sympathy get well new baby graduation apology spring brunch

Color: crisp white + fresh green + soft beige + clear glass

Recipe (counts)

Ingredients: 15 white tulip stems, 2 Italian ruscus stems

Wrap thin white grosgrain ribbon
Trim 10 in (25 cm)

Assembly

  1. condition tulips in cool water
  2. strip low leaves
  3. spiral tulips loosely
  4. add ruscus as a light frame
  5. tie ribbon and place in vase

Idea 02

Blush Tulip Market Mix

Best for

birthday Mother’s Day bridal shower thank you get well anniversary spring party baby shower

Color: blush pink + white + soft green + warm cream

Recipe (counts)

Ingredients: 12 blush pink tulip stems, 5 white ranunculus stems (5 bloom heads), 3 white waxflower stems, 4 seeded eucalyptus stems

Wrap blush satin ribbon
Trim 11 in (28 cm)

Assembly

  1. hydrate all stems
  2. spiral tulips as the base
  3. tuck ranunculus as soft focal accents
  4. lace waxflower and eucalyptus evenly
  5. tie ribbon and place in vase

Idea 03

Sunny Patio Tulip Pitcher

Best for

Easter spring brunch thank you get well housewarming graduation birthday garden party

Color: buttery yellow + sky blue + white + leafy green

Recipe (counts)

Ingredients: 11 yellow tulip stems, 4 sky blue iris stems, 3 white stock stems, 4 salal stems

Wrap natural linen ribbon
Trim 12 in (30 cm)

Assembly

  1. condition stems
  2. build tulips as a loose dome
  3. place iris for tall accents
  4. tuck stock for soft white fill
  5. frame with salal and set in vase

Idea 04

Crimson Toast Tulip Centerpiece

Best for

bridal shower engagement party anniversary romantic dinner Valentine’s Day gala table congratulations spring wedding

Color: classic red + bright white + deep green + black accents

Recipe (counts)

Ingredients: 10 red tulip stems, 6 white anemone stems (6 bloom heads), 3 silver dollar eucalyptus stems, 2 Italian ruscus stems, 2 olive foliage stems

Wrap black velvet ribbon
Trim 8 in (20 cm)

Assembly

  1. prep stems and keep tulips tallest
  2. create low rounded base
  3. place anemones evenly for contrast
  4. weave eucalyptus and olive lightly
  5. tie ribbon and set in low vase

Idea 05

Plum Tulip Cloud

Best for

birthday thank you hostess gift spring dinner congratulations anniversary Mother’s Day modern home decor

Color: deep purple + soft lilac + fresh green + warm white

Recipe (counts)

Ingredients: 17 deep purple tulip stems

Wrap narrow lilac satin ribbon
Trim 9 in (23 cm)

Assembly

  1. hydrate tulips well
  2. spiral into a loose dome
  3. keep petals facing outward
  4. tie ribbon low on stems
  5. place in vase with cool water

Idea 06

Apricot Kitchen Glow

Best for

birthday thank you housewarming get well Mother’s Day brunch host gift congratulations spring party

Color: coral apricot + white + soft peach + sage green

Recipe (counts)

Ingredients: 12 coral tulip stems, 5 white spray rose stems, 4 feverfew stems, 4 seeded eucalyptus stems

Wrap apricot silk ribbon
Trim 11 in (28 cm)

Assembly

  1. prep stems and strip low leaves
  2. spiral tulips as the hero
  3. add spray roses as soft anchors
  4. weave feverfew lightly
  5. finish with eucalyptus and set in vase

Idea 07

Backyard Lilac Tulip Garden Mix

Best for

garden party spring brunch thank you housewarming graduation Mother’s Day birthday weekend hosting

Color: white + lilac purple + fresh green + soft gray

Recipe (counts)

Ingredients: 10 white tulip stems, 4 lilac stems, 3 viburnum snowball stems, 3 seeded eucalyptus stems

Wrap soft gray linen ribbon
Trim 12 in (30 cm)

Assembly

  1. hydrate lilac and re-cut ends
  2. build tulips as the base
  3. add viburnum for round volume
  4. tuck lilac for fragrance and height
  5. finish with eucalyptus and place in vase

Idea 08

Pink Tulip Event Posy

Best for

bridal shower baby shower thank you spring wedding engagement party birthday brunch table congratulations

Color: soft pink + fresh green + warm ivory + clear glass

Recipe (counts)

Ingredients: 14 soft pink tulip stems, 2 Italian ruscus stems

Wrap champagne satin ribbon
Trim 7 in (18 cm)

Assembly

  1. hydrate tulips cold
  2. spiral into a compact airy posy
  3. tuck ruscus lightly behind blooms
  4. tie ribbon neatly
  5. place in low vase and adjust spacing
